iPhone Restore Question.
Hi,
Just a quick question I was hooping someone could help me with.
I am currently running a fully unlocked iPhone with firmware version 1.0.2. I also have iTunes version 7.4.1 installed on my MAC.
My question: -
When you complete a restore of the iPhone via iTunes it seems to download the latest firmware from Apple and use this to restore the iPhone. However when the new firmware is released how do you prevent iTunes from restoring your iPhone with this new firmware?
I ask because like many others I want to stay on version 1.0.2, however may also need to complete a restore from time to time.
Any information would be great.
Cheers all.
-
-
This is quite simple Bro. You will need to download the 1.0.2 firmware for the Iphone and save it sometwhere in your hard driver. Anytime you want to restore the phone, You will need to hold the atl key if you are on a PC (please correct me if I'm wrong b'cause I'm a MAC person) and instead the option key if you are on a MAC (this one I can be sure).
Itunes will notice that you selecte option and ask you to point to the direction where you save the firmware earlier and Voila`. Enjoy restoring from time to time.
